    Is the axis of the grinding tool aimed at a particular point along the axis of the spinning blank?

    • @Opticsed
      @Opticsed  6 лет назад

      It's not aimed at a particular point on the glass, the larger wheel simply needs to cover both the center and the edge during the stroke so that you don't raise a hill or a lip. The smaller wheels need to cover the center and are only to help speed up the otherwise slow curve change with the larger wheel.
